2 MOREVILLE CLOSE is a midsized extended detached house of 130m², built sometime between 1996 and 2002, which could now be worth an estimated £462,643. It was last sold for £390,000 in September 2021, which was around 8% above the average September 2021 detached price in the Cheshire West and Chester local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was February 2021,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was C.

What might 2 MOREVILLE CLOSE be worth now?

2 MOREVILLE CLOSE might now be worth an estimated £462,643.

This is based on house price inflation of 18.6%, between September 2021 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Cheshire West and Chester local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 18.6%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 2 MOREVILLE CLOSE of £390,000 on 1st September 2021. For the value to have increased from £390,000 to £462,643 over the four years and seven months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 2 MOREVILLE CLOSE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Cheshire West and Chester local authority area.
  • The September 2021 sale price of £390,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 2 MOREVILLE CLOSE has not materially changed since September 2021.
